What was used to describe the loneliness of winter to set off the sparrows?

The lines in the article used a rhetorical device to describe the loneliness of winter. The sentence was "Small as a sparrow is, it still feels lonely in winter". The unique atmosphere of winter was emphasized by describing the tiny sparrows and their loneliness, which served as a foil to the silence and desolation of winter.

Who has a classic article about loneliness, loneliness, loneliness?

There are many classic articles about loneliness, solitude, and loneliness. Here are some examples: One Hundred Years of Solitude by Garcia Marquez was a classic novel about loneliness. It told the story of a family of seven generations, depicting the family's history and fate, as well as the emotional entanglements between the family members. Cao Xueqin's Dream of the Red Chamber is a classic work of Chinese classical novels. It portrays the love story of Jia Baoyu, Lin Daiyu and others, as well as the rise and fall of the entire family. It reflects the loneliness and loneliness of human nature. 3. Journey to the West by Wu Chengen was a mythical novel. It told the story of Sun Wukong and others protecting Tang Sanzang to go to the West to obtain Buddhist scriptures. It depicted the loneliness of human nature and the tenacity and struggle in the face of difficulties. Wu Jingzi's The Scholars is a satirical novel about the hypocrisy and corruption of the Confucian elites in the Qing Dynasty, as well as their loneliness and loneliness. These works all reflected the loneliness of human nature and had a certain degree of representation and influence.
